Where Did My Blogger Meta Tags Go?
Are you frustrated about your meta tags vanishing from your Blogger blog? It's a common issue, and there are several likely reasons why this might be happening. First, double-check that you're actually modifying the correct meta tags in your interface. Sometimes, we accidentally modify the wrong sections of our blog. Another reason could be a recent change to Blogger's platform that has changed how meta tags are displayed.
Finally, verify that your theme includes meta tags. Some older themes might not have the necessary code to present meta tags correctly.

Blogger Meta Tags Acting Up?
Are your Wordpress meta tags not appearing? It can be annoying when your carefully crafted titles don't show in search engine results. Don't stress, there are a few common causes why this might be happening, and even more importantly, there are straightforward fixes you can use.
- Let's start by inspecting your {meta tags settings within your Blogspot dashboard. Make sure they are correctly filled out and published.
- Next, review the HTML of your pages to make sure that the meta tags are properly placed within the section.
- In addition, flush your browser's cache and cookies. This can sometimes resolve display issues caused by cached information.
If these fixes don't resolve the issue, consider contacting your blogger host or platform for additional assistance.
